Tater's Story

Meet Tater – The Sweetest Goofball You’ll Ever Meet! Say hello to Tater, a 3-year-old big boy with a goofy spirit and a heart of gold! This lovable tabby is the total package—sweet, playful, curious, and full of charm. Whether he’s chasing toys, flopping over for attention, or just being his silly self, Tater brings joy and laughter wherever he goes.He’s a true lovebug who adores people, gets along great with other cats, and would likely do well with a cat-friendly dog. He’s also a gentle, friendly companion for families with respectful kids.Tater has had a bit of a rough start, but you’d never know it from his sunny personality. He was diagnosed with stomatitis, a painful condition that required the removal of most of his teeth (don’t worry—he kept his canines!). Thankfully, he’s now feeling so much better and still eats just fine. In fact, he’s thriving!He also has a chronic runny eye due to malformed tear ducts. Affter consulting with a veterinary opthamology specialist and trying numerous medications, there wasn't much success. Unfortunately, Tater is just going to have a chronically runny eye that will need to be cleaned regularly and receive treatment occasionally. He also had some skin allergy issues where he lost some of his fur on his back, but a couple of rounds of steroids seems to have cleared it up. It's likely that Tater has a comprimised immune system, thus making him a bit more succeptible to issues like these. Nonetheless, it doesn't slow him down or stop him from enjoying life. In fact, Tater is just one big lovable goofball who adores attention, playtime and most of all, canned food.And to top it all off? Tater has the cutest little overbite that just makes him even more endearing. Between his big, expressive eyes and that silly grin, he’s impossible not to love.Tater is neutered, vaccinated, and ready to bring love, laughter, and endless head boops to his forever home.If you’re looking for a cat who’s affectionate, fun, and just a little quirky in the best way, come meet Tater. He’s got a lot of love to give—and he’s ready to share it with you.

Heartland Humane Society of Missouri's Adoption Policy
Cat adoptions are by appointment and are conducted at the O'Fallon & Wentzville Petsmart stores or at the Whisker Station Cat Cafe in Kirkwood. Dog adoptions are by appointment. Interested parties may fill out an adoption application at https://petstablished.com/adoption_form/58117/generic In order to be considered for an adoption you must: Be at least 21 years of age Have the knowledge and consent of all adults living in your household. Have a landlord's name and phone number if you rent. Understand that Heartland Humane Society must approve your application.

Our Mission
Heartland Humane Society of Missouri is a 501(c)3 non-profit, no-kill rescue group of dedicated foster homes.  Founded in May of 1998 by a few caring people, our sole purpose is to give abandoned, abused and unwanted pets another chance at finding loving, permanent homes.
